What does ECL mean?

ECL meaning is defined below:

Electronic Communications Ltd
ADVERTISEMENT

Was it useful?

What does ECL mean? It stands for Electronic Communications Ltd

Most popular questions

What does ECL stand for?


ECL stands for "Electronic Communications Ltd"

How to abbreviate "Electronic Communications Ltd"?


"Electronic Communications Ltd" can be abbreviated as ECL

What is the meaning of ECL abbreviation?


The meaning of ECL abbreviation is "Electronic Communications Ltd"

What does ECL mean?


ECL as abbreviation means "Electronic Communications Ltd"

Related Acronym Searches